{FORCE-HTTP} Updated: 07/2/2009

This tag will force the current page, and all subsequent storefront pages, to load in the insecure "http://" environment.

Example of Use

Since this QuickCode tag may cause the page to automatically refresh itself, this QuickCode Tag should placed at the very beginning of the HTML template. If not, the page refresh may fail, and warning messages may be displayed on the screen.

{FORCE-HTTP} sets a session variable. That session variable tells the store to force the "http" environment. At least one page with {FORCE-HTTP} must be loaded before a page that normally defaults to https. If not, the system will default to https before the {FORCE-HTTP} tag is rendered within the page template and the session variable is set. The result would be that the first page that defaults to https would continue to do so, because no prior page set the session variable to tell it otherwise.
